利拉鲁肽对ob/ob小鼠骨骼肌胰岛素抵抗的影响和相关机制研究  

Effects of liraglutide on insulin resistance in skeletal muscle of ob/ob mice and the underlying mechanisms

摘  要:目的探讨利拉鲁肽对ob/ob小鼠骨骼肌胰岛素抵抗的影响,并探讨骨骼肌应激诱导蛋白2(Sesn2)/腺苷酸活化蛋白激酶(AMPK)、自噬因子表达及与胰岛素抵抗的相关性。方法将30只雄性7周龄ob/ob小鼠按照随机数字表法分为3组:ob/ob小鼠组(Ob组)、高脂喂养组(Ob+HFD组)和利拉鲁肽组(Ob+HFD+Lir组),每组10只,另将10只雄性C57BL/6J小鼠作为正常对照组(NC组),NC、Ob及Ob+HFD组小鼠腹腔注射生理盐水,Ob+HFD+Lir组小鼠腹腔注射利拉鲁肽注射液400μg·kg^(-1)·d^(-1),适应性喂养1周,随后干预5周。检测各组小鼠体重,并进行口服葡萄糖耐量实验(OGTT),透射电镜观察腓肠肌形态和自噬小体数量,Western blotting检测小鼠腓肠肌组织中Sesn2、AMPK、磷酸化的AMPK(p-AMPK)、螯合体1(P62)、微管相关蛋白1轻链3Ⅰ(LC3Ⅰ)、微管相关蛋白1轻链3Ⅱ(LC3Ⅱ)、蛋白激酶B(AKT)、磷酸化的AKT(p-AKT)及葡萄糖转运蛋白4(GLUT4)蛋白的表达。组间比较采用单因素方差分析。结果与NC组比较,Ob组和Ob+HFD组小鼠体重及OGTT时间-血糖曲线的曲线下面积(AUC)增加,与Ob组比较,Ob+HFD组体重及AUC增加,与Ob+HFD组比较,Ob+HFD+Lir组小鼠体重和AUC降低,差异均有统计学意义[NC组、Ob组、Ob+HFD组、Ob+HFD+Lir组AUC分别为(1196.0±136.5)、(1573.0±117.4)、(1781.0±193.6)、(1312.0±140.8)mmol·L^(-1)·min^(-1),P<0.05]。与NC组比较,Ob组和Ob+HFD组透射电镜观察小鼠腓肠肌组织自噬小体数量减少,肌组织损伤,胞质局部水肿,肌原纤维局部断裂,肌丝粗细不一;与Ob组比较,Ob+HFD组腓肠肌组织自噬小体数量进一步减少,肌组织损伤更明显,胞质水肿,肌原纤维排列紊乱,细胞器肿胀,而Ob+HFD+Lir组小鼠腓肠肌自噬小体数量增加,肌组织损伤较轻,胞质略浅、变淡,细胞器轻度肿胀,肌原纤维少量断裂,差异具有统计学意义(P<0.05)。与NC组比较,Ob组和Ob+HFD组小鼠腓肠肌Sesn2、GLUT4蛋白表达降低,p-AMPK/AMPK、LC3Ⅱ/LCObjective To investigate the effects of liraglutide on insulin resistance in the skeletal muscle of ob/ob mice,and to explore the correlation between the expression of sestrin2/adenosine monophosphate-activated protein kinase(Sesn2/AMPK),autophagy factors and insulin resistance.Methods Thirty male 7-week-old ob/ob mice were randomly divided into three groups:ob/ob mice group(Ob group,n=10),high-fat diet group(Ob+HFD group,n=10),and liraglutide group(Ob+HFD+Lir group,n=10).In addition,10 male C57BL/6J mice were used as the normal control group(NC group).Mice in the NC,Ob,and Ob+HFD groups were injected intraperitoneally with normal saline,while mice in the Ob+HFD+Lir group were injected intraperitoneally with liraglutide injection at a dose of 400μg·kg^(-1)·d^(-1).After one week of adaptive feeding,the intervention lasted for 5 weeks.Mouse body weight was measured,oral glucose tolerance test(OGTT)was performed,transmission electron microscopy was used to observe the morphology of gastrocnemius muscle and the number of autophagosomes,and Western blotting was used to detect the expression of Sesn2,AMPK,phosphorylated AMPK(p-AMPK),sequestosome 1(P62),microtubule-associated protein 1 light chain 3Ⅰ(LC3Ⅰ),microtubule-associated protein 1 light chain 3Ⅱ(LC3Ⅱ),protein kinase B(AKT),phosphorylated AKT(p-AKT),and glucose transporter 4(GLUT4)proteins in mouse gastrocnemius muscle tissue.One-way analysis of variance(ANOVA)was used to compare between groups.Results Compared with the NC group,the body weight and the area under the curve(AUC)of the time-blood glucose curve during OGTT increased in the Ob and Ob+HFD groups.Compared with the Ob group,the body weight and AUC increased in the Ob+HFD group.Compared with the Ob+HFD group,the body weight and AUC decreased in the Ob+HFD+Lir group,with statistically significant differences[NC group AUC(1196.0±136.5)mmol·L^(-1)·min^(-1),Ob group AUC(1573.0±117.4)mmol·L^(-1)·min^(-1),Ob+HFD group AUC(1781.0±193.6)mmol·L^(-1)·min^(-1),Ob+HFD+Lir group AUC(1312.0±140.8)
